Iceland Gets $11 Billion Bailout

Nov 21st, 2008 | By Jason Simpkins | Category: Financial News

Iceland today (Thursday) secured nearly $11 billion in loans from the International Monetary Fund (IMF) and other nations. The bailout will help the island nation stabilize its currency and recapitalize its banks, but it will also saddle its tiny population with a huge debt burden.
